The former site of Spirit Hall had once been the heart of power in the Soul Master world. Now, it resembled a wasteland scorched clean by heavenly fire. Charred stone pillars jutted from the cracked earth like broken bones. The dome of the ruined Pope's Palace had collapsed, exposing a bleak gray sky. Wind passed through the broken walls with a mournful echo, as though grieving for those forgotten souls.

Amid the snow and wind, a gaunt figure walked forward slowly. He wore a faded gray robe, frost and snow covering his shoulders. In his hand, he held a wooden staff carved with Runes—the Dao Cultivation Staff Yang Jun had left behind. Ice crystals and lightning patterns wound around its shaft, as though it contained the thousand-year wisdom of Solitary Cultivation Hall. It was Yu Xiaogang.

He had not come in search of treasure, nor for revenge. He had come under the guidance of the Dao Seed Stele. Ever since Thunder Valley in the far north and the Blue Lightning Tyrant Dragon Clan had reached Thunder Dao Returns to Heart, he had sensed an unusual disturbance. Deep beneath Spirit Hall lay Soul Bone Remnants whispering, like countless wronged souls calling from the darkness.

"This shouldn't be the aura of an evil god..." Yu Xiaogang crouched down and touched the scorched earth with his fingertips. Icy Runes quietly spread and seeped into the earth vein. "These are... the obsessions of countless Soul Masters—the souls that were sacrificed, enslaved, and stripped of their names."

He closed his eyes and focused. The phantom image of the Dao Seed Stele appeared within his mind, revealing a shocking sight: countless shattered Soul Bones lay sleeping deep within the earth veins, corroded by darkness yet still flickering with faint light. Every Soul Bone bore a name, a memory, an unfinished vow.

Following the Dao Seed's guidance, Yu Xiaogang entered the deepest part of Spirit Hall's underground palace. This had once been the Sacrifice Secret Chamber, Spirit Hall's most secret and darkest place. Now, it had collapsed into a bottomless abyss.

Beneath the abyss lay a Soul Bone Sea. Countless Soul Bone Shards floated through the dim space like stardust, giving off a faint blue glow. Some were leg bones, some skulls, some spines. Every one bore the mark of sacrifice. Some were carved with "Obey," some branded with "Enslavement," and some even retained the dying screams of those who had been sacrificed.

"They were not weapons. They were not tools..." Yu Xiaogang said softly, his voice echoing through the abyss. "They were Soul Masters. They were people. They were warriors who once fought for their ideals."

He planted the Dao Cultivation Staff into the ground and chanted softly, "Dao Seed Returns to Origin, Soul Bones Rest in Peace."

In an instant, icy Runes spread like roots and wrapped around every Soul Bone. The darkness was driven away, and the Soul Bone Shards slowly gathered together, forming one phantom after another. They were Soul Masters who had died in battle long ago: elders, youths, women, warriors... They had once fought for Spirit Hall, and they had also died for freedom.

"Can we... still return?" one phantom asked softly, its voice like a dying candle in the wind.

"You can." Yu Xiaogang's voice was firm. "As long as you refuse to be slaves, the Dao Seed will open a path for you."

The phantoms slowly knelt and bowed to him. Then they turned into motes of light and merged into the earth veins.

Just then, a black shadow rose from the deepest part of the abyss.

She wore a tattered Pope's Robe. Her silver hair was disheveled, and bloody light flickered in her eyes. It was Qian Xunji, the former Pope of Spirit Hall and Bibi Dong's mentor. Now, only a wisp of her remnant soul remained, sealed beneath the Soul Bone Altar and condemned to endure the pain of sacrifice for eternity.

"Yu Xiaogang..." Her voice was hoarse, like rusty iron scraping together. "Have you come to kill me?"

"No." Yu Xiaogang shook his head. "I came to ask you this: did you ever truly understand the words 'Soul Master'?"

Qian Xunji sneered. "Soul Masters? The strong are honored, the weak are sacrificed. That is the rule. I once wanted to change it, but I took the wrong path."

"You were wrong." Yu Xiaogang raised his hand, and the light of the Dao Seed Stele illuminated her soul. "A Soul Master is someone who possesses the power of the soul. Not a god, not a demon, but a human."

"Spirit Hall's mistake was not in seeking power. It was in treating people as tools and souls as fuel."

Qian Xunji fell silent for a long time. Then she suddenly dropped to her knees. Her pope's crown fell to the ground and shattered into pieces. "I... was once someone who wanted to change the rules. I wanted to create a world where Soul Masters would no longer be oppressed by the secular world, but I chose the cruelest method."

She looked up. The bloody light in her eyes gradually faded, revealing a trace of long-lost clarity. "If I could do it again, I would use my life to protect the Dao, rather than use the Dao to rule others."

Yu Xiaogang extended his hand. "You do not need to start over. Today, you can atone."

Using the Dao Seed as a guide, Yu Xiaogang fused Qian Xunji's remnant soul with the countless Soul Bones and poured them into the core of the earth veins.

In an instant, dazzling light erupted from deep underground. The shattered Soul Bones reassembled, transforming into a massive Soul Bone Tree. Its roots plunged deep into the earth veins, while its branches reached straight toward the heavens. Every leaf was an awakened Soul Bone; every branch carried a remembered will.

The Soul Bone Tree slowly sank into the earth, becoming the Soul Dao Earth Vein. Connected to the Dao Seed Great Wall, it became a new force protecting the Dao across the continent.

Qian Xunji's remnant soul became the final leaf and merged into the heart of the tree. Softly, she said, "May future Soul Masters never again become slaves."

A year later, an open academy without walls was built upon the former site of Spirit Hall—the Dao Soul Academy.

There was no Pope here, no hierarchy, no sacrifice. There were only lecture halls, training grounds, and a Soul Bone Altar. Soul Masters from across the continent cultivated here, regardless of background or strength. Members of the Blue Lightning Tyrant Dragon Clan studied Thunder Dao Protection here. Farmers from Star Dou Village taught the Dao Seed Mind Method. Even former enemy factions sent disciples to exchange knowledge.

Yu Leichen personally led the Blue Lightning clan here, standing shoulder to shoulder with Yu Xiaogang. "Lightning protection and Dao cultivation flow together today."

Xiao Wu and Tang Hao also came to witness the occasion. Xiao Wu gazed at the Soul Bone Altar and said softly, "Brother, do you see? Their souls have finally found peace."

The first dean of the Dao Soul Academy was a remnant-soul Soul Master who had once been enslaved by Spirit Hall. His name was Elder Soul. Once, he had been one of Spirit Hall's lowest-ranking "soul laborers." Now, he had become the spiritual mentor of countless Soul Masters.

Every Qingming Festival, countless Soul Masters gathered before the stele, lighting soul flames to honor the dead and illuminate the road ahead.

Late at night, Yu Xiaogang stood before the Soul Bone Altar.

He looked up at the starry sky and said softly, "Yang Jun, you once said, 'The Dao descends upon all under heaven.' Now, the soul fire has been rekindled."

"The sparks of mankind will one day set the plains ablaze."

In the distance, a young boy picked up a glowing Soul Bone Shard and carefully placed it against his chest. A name was carved upon it—"Xiao Chuan." He had once been Spirit Hall's youngest soul laborer, only sixteen when he died.

The boy did not know who the shard had once belonged to, but he knew—

This light could illuminate the road ahead of him.

He looked up toward the lights of the Dao Soul Academy and said softly, "One day, I want to become someone like that too."

Amid the snow and wind, the light of the Dao Seed Stele quietly spread, like roots, like bloodlines, like sparks, silently connecting the entire continent.

Soul Bone Return to Origin, the sparks rekindled.

Spirit Hall was dead. The Dao Soul Academy was reborn.

The Dao descended upon all under heaven, and at last, light could be seen.
